Tender Slow Cooker Beef and Broccoli

A simple, comforting slow cooker recipe featuring tender beef chuck roast and crisp-tender broccoli in a savory-sweet sauce. Perfect for easy, hands-off cooking on busy days.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1.5 pounds beef chuck roast, cut into thin strips
  • 4 cups fresh broccoli florets
  • 1/3 cup low sodium soy sauce
  • 1/2 cup beef broth
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ar
  • 3 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
  • 1 tablespoon sesame oil
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 2 tablespoons cold water
  • Green onions, thinly sliced (optional, for garnish)
  • Sesame seeds (optional, for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Trim excess fat from the chuck roast, then slice thinly against the grain into strips about 1/2-inch thick.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together soy sauce, beef broth, brown sugar, minced garlic, grated ginger, and sesame oil. Set aside.
  3. Place the sliced beef into the slow cooker crock in an even layer, then pour the sauce mixture over the top, coating all beef.
  4. Cover and cook on LOW for 4 to 6 hours until beef is tender but still holds shape.
  5. About 30 minutes before the beef finishes, steam or blanch broccoli florets until bright green and just tender, about 3-4 minutes.
  6. In a small bowl, whisk cornstarch with cold water to create a slurry. Stir into the slow cooker, then add broccoli florets.
  7. Cover and cook on HIGH for an additional 15-20 minutes until sauce thickens and broccoli is heated through.
  8. Taste and adjust seasoning with salt or extra soy sauce if needed. Garnish with green onions and sesame seeds before serving.

Notes

Slice beef thinly against the grain for tenderness. Add broccoli near the end to avoid sogginess. Use low sodium soy sauce to control saltiness. Thicken sauce with cornstarch slurry at the end. If beef is tough, cook longer on low heat. For gluten-free, substitute tamari for soy sauce. Frozen broccoli can be used but add late in cooking.
